Geometries and materials for subwavelength surface plasmon modes.

TL;DR: In this paper, the authors show that a metal-insulator-metal geometry is necessary and sufficient condition for subwavelength confinement of the optical mode, and the resulting trade-off between propagation and confinement for surface plasmons is discussed.

Leaky and bound modes of surface plasmon waveguides

TL;DR: In this paper, a full-vectorial, magnetic field finite-difference method with complex coordinate stretching perfectly matched layer boundary conditions was used to solve for both the leaky and bound modes of metallic slab and stripe waveguides.
